Hallo Zusammen,
habe mich etwas mit den Runden Ecken der Seite
http://www.webreference.com/programming/css_borders/2.html beschäftigt und habe versucht es in meine Seite einzubinden. Ist mir auch eigentlich gelungen.
Nur nimmt dieser Farbhintergrund fast die geamte Breite des Bildschirms ein. So wenn versuche es kleiner zu machen, so ist unten und oben ein strich der trotzdem die ganze Bilschirmbreite einnimmt. Ich habe dort drei DiV-Tags die einander sind: also <div><div<div></div></div</div>
Hier mein CSS-Code:
Also wie kann ich das Farbsegment kleiner machen ohne, daß er mir oben und unten ausbricht?
Kann mir vielleicht Jemand einen rat geben? Sitz seit Stunden vor diesem Problem und kommt nicht weiter
Gruß Aleks
habe mich etwas mit den Runden Ecken der Seite
http://www.webreference.com/programming/css_borders/2.html beschäftigt und habe versucht es in meine Seite einzubinden. Ist mir auch eigentlich gelungen.
Nur nimmt dieser Farbhintergrund fast die geamte Breite des Bildschirms ein. So wenn versuche es kleiner zu machen, so ist unten und oben ein strich der trotzdem die ganze Bilschirmbreite einnimmt. Ich habe dort drei DiV-Tags die einander sind: also <div><div<div></div></div</div>
Hier mein CSS-Code:
HTML:
******************************************************************************************************************************
/*KLASSEN für die runden ecken */
*******************************************************************************************************************************
.raised {
background:transparent;
width:400px;
}
.raised h1, .raised p {
margin:0 10px;
}
.raised h1 {
font-size:2em;
color:#fff;
}
.raised p {
padding-bottom:0.5em;
}
.raised .b1, .raised .b2, .raised .b3, .raised .b4, .raised .b1b, .raised .b2b, .raised .b3b, .raised .b4b {
display:block;
overflow:hidden;
font-size:1px;
}
.raised .b1, .raised .b2, .raised .b3, .raised .b1b, .raised .b2b, .raised .b3b {
height:1px;
}
.raised .b2 {
background:#ccc;
border-left:1px solid #fff;
border-right:1px solid #eee;
}
.raised .b3 {
background:#ccc;
border-left:1px solid #fff;
border-right:1px solid #ddd;
}
.raised .b4 {
background:#ccc;
border-left:1px solid #fff;
border-right:1px solid #aaa;
}
.raised .b4b {
background:#ccc;
border-left:1px solid #eee;
border-right:1px solid #999;
}
.raised .b3b {
background:#ccc;
border-left:1px solid #ddd;
border-right:1px solid #999;
}
.raised .b2b {
background:#ccc;
border-left:1px solid #aaa;
border-right:1px solid #999;
}
.raised .b1 {
margin:0 5px;
background:#fff;
}
.raised .b2, .raised .b2b {
margin:0 3px;
border-width:0 2px;
}
.raised .b3, .raised .b3b {
margin:0 2px;
}
.raised .b4, .raised .b4b {
height:2px; margin:0 1px;
}
.raised .b1b {
margin:0 5px; background:#999;
}
.raised .boxcontent {
display:block;
background:#ccc;
border-left:1px solid #fff;
border-right:1px solid #999;
width:600px;
}
***********************************************************************************************************************************
/*Allgemeine Klasen */
***********************************************************************************************************************************
body, p a {
color: black; background-color: white;
font-size: 100.01%;
font-family: Helvetica,Arial,sans-serif;
padding: 1em;
min-width: 41em; /* Mindestbreite verhindert Umbruch und Anzeigefehler in modernen Browsern */
}
h1 {
font-size: 1.5em;
margin: 0 0 0.7em; padding: 0.3em;
text-align: center;
background-color: #fed;
border: 2px ridge silver;
}
html>body h1 {
border-color: gray; /* Farbangleichung an den Internet Explorer */
}
div.inhalt input,select
{
display:inline;
position:absolute; left:300px;
width:10.5em;
}
div.inhalt label
{
padding-left:10px;
display:block;
}
div.inhalt
{
width:400px;
margin: 0 8em 0 2em;
padding: 0 1em;
/* border: 1px dashed silver; */
}
* html div.inhalt {
height: 1em; /* Workaround gegen den 3-Pixel-Bug des Internet Explorers */
}
div.inhalt h2 {
font-size: 1.2em;
margin: 0.2em 0;
}
div.inhalt p {
font-size: 10pt;
margin-top:0;
padding-bottom:1em;
padding-right:1em;
}
.textfeld{
position:absolute;left:250px;
}
.tag {
position:absolute;left:150px;
}
.inhalt.tag {
width:5.5em;
}
.monat
{
position:absolute;left:195px;
}
.inhalt.monat
{
width:5.5em;
}
.jahr {
position:absolute;left:240px;
}
.inhalt.jahr
{
width:5.5em;
}
.inhalt.textfeld2
{
width:2em;
}
.textfeld2
{
position:absolute;left:190px;
}
.text
{
position:absolute;left:230px;
}
.inhalt.text
{
width:20em;
}
.checkbox {
position:absolute;left:-3px;
}
.inhalt.checkbox
{
width:1em;
}
.text2 {
position:relative;left:140px;top:-5px; font-size:10pt;
}
.inhalt.text2
{
width:20em;display:block;
}
#button
{
margin-left:30em;
}
Kann mir vielleicht Jemand einen rat geben? Sitz seit Stunden vor diesem Problem und kommt nicht weiter

Gruß Aleks